Formula and Logic

The calculator uses four core steps to determine your staffing requirements:

  • Convert average task time to hours: If you input time in minutes, it is divided by 60 to standardize to hourly units.
  • Calculate total required labor hours: Multiply your weekly operational volume by the task time per hour, then divide by your employee utilization rate (as a decimal) to account for non-productive time.
  • Determine total staff headcount: Divide total required labor hours by the standard hours worked per employee per week, rounded up to the nearest whole number (you cannot hire a fraction of a staff member).
  • Adjust for peak periods: Add a 10% buffer to your total staff count to account for unexpected demand spikes, employee absences, or seasonal peaks.

Full-Time Equivalents (FTE) are calculated by dividing total labor hours by 40 (the standard full-time work week), which helps you compare staffing needs across part-time and full-time roles.

Practical Notes

For e-commerce sellers: Factor in time for order picking, packing, and shipping when calculating task time, and increase utilization rates during holiday peak seasons to 85-90% to account for streamlined workflows.

For service-based businesses: Include time for client onboarding, follow-ups, and administrative work in your task time, and set utilization rates between 70-80% to account for non-billable hours.

For retail and manufacturing: Align weekly operating hours with your physical location or production line schedules, and use 75-85% utilization rates to account for shift changes, equipment downtime, and quality checks.

Always round up staffing counts: Labor laws and operational needs require full staff members, so fractional results are always rounded up to avoid understaffing.

Revisit calculations quarterly: Adjust inputs as your business scales, seasonal demand shifts, or you introduce new products or services that change task time requirements.

Frequently Asked Questions

What is a good employee utilization rate for small businesses?

Most small businesses should target a 75-85% utilization rate. Rates below 70% indicate overstaffing or inefficient workflows, while rates above 90% risk employee burnout and reduced service quality. Adjust this number based on your industry: service businesses often have lower rates due to non-billable admin work, while manufacturing may have higher rates for production-line staff.

How do I calculate task time for my business?

Track the time it takes to complete 10-20 typical tasks (e.g., fulfilling an order, serving a customer, producing a unit) using a stopwatch or time-tracking app, then take the average. Include all steps in the process: for e-commerce, this includes picking inventory, packing, labeling, and scheduling shipping. For service businesses, include consultation time, follow-up, and documentation.

Should I use part-time or full-time employees for my calculation?

The Hours per Employee per Week input lets you model both: enter 40 for full-time, 20 for part-time, or a custom number for your mix of staff. Your FTE result will help you compare the cost and flexibility of different staffing models, as part-time staff offer more scheduling flexibility while full-time staff often have lower onboarding costs.

Additional Guidance

Pair your staffing results with labor cost data: Multiply total weekly labor hours by your average hourly wage to estimate monthly labor expenses, and compare this to your revenue to ensure labor costs stay below 30% of total revenue (a common benchmark for small businesses).

Plan for employee turnover: Add an extra 5-10% buffer to your total staff count to account for expected attrition, especially in high-turnover industries like retail and food service.

Use peak staffing numbers for seasonal planning: If you have predictable peak periods (e.g., holiday sales for e-commerce, summer travel for service businesses), use the peak staff count to hire temporary or seasonal workers instead of permanent staff.

Document your assumptions: Save your input values and results to track changes in staffing needs over time, and adjust your calculation as you automate tasks (which reduces task time) or expand your product line (which increases operational volume).
